The Richard-Biès family has been practicing viticulture for nearly 200 years, thus perpetuating family know-how. It was Denis Biès, cooper and cellar master at the beginning of the last century, who contributed to the good reputation of Château Saint Christophe. After the second war, his granddaughter married the wine broker Gilbert Richard who affirmed his passion for wine. Fifty years later, their grandson Frédéric and his wife Aurélie cultivate the land in the same spirit.For several years, we have also been offering accommodation in the middle of the vineyards www.saintchristopheholidays.com
